使用PHP套接字通过SIP通过CSTA随机断开连接

时间:2018-06-20 16:25:23

标签: php sip

我目前正在使用mitel 400,我想为其编写自己的“通话记录”和一个基本呼叫者。

呼叫者没问题,已经运行了。

根据历史记录,它确实可以部分起作用,但是随后我停止从呼叫服务器得到答复。 (没有再见消息)

通常我会收到这些ping信号:

INFO sip:227-21@172.16.4.95:54198 SIP/2.0
Via: SIP/2.0/TCP 172.16.250.1;branch=z9hG4bK_AI2018Jun201158740227-2161;rport
To: <sip:227-21@172.16.250.1:5060>;tag=wZBtMcXZ
From: <sip:227-21@172.16.250.1:5060>;tag=AIB87F06CDD345F3E6
Call-ID: z884FEQ1ACk
CSeq: 1 INFO
Allow: ACK,BYE,CANCEL,INVITE,NOTIFY,OPTIONS,PUBLISH,UPDATE,REFER,SUBSCRIBE
Allow-Events: presence,dialog,message-summary,refer
Max-Forwards: 70
User-Agent: Aastra 400
Content-Length: 0

但是过了一段时间我没有收到这些消息,流仍然打开,但是没有数据发送。

对于通讯,我使用fwrite和stream_socket_client。

有人可以把我转发到正确的地方吗?

谢谢

0 个答案:

没有答案